Mottisfont & Dunbridge Train Station is a modest facility with limited offerings in terms of ticketing options and station services. There's neither a ticket office nor a ticket machine, so planning ahead and buying your tickets online is highly recommended. Unfortunately, this means there is no facility to collect tickets you've purchased online at the station itself. The station does, fortunately, provide an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ments, and there is step-free access available to both platforms, making it more accessible for travelers with mobility issues.
The station is minimally staffed, but there is a help point available for any essential assistance you might need. Should you require help to board or disembark from trains, assistance is readily available from the train guard, whom you can inform directly on the platform.
For those looking to explore beyond the station, connections to other transport modes are available, though they are somewhat limited. Rail replacement services operate from the nearby Mill Arms bus stop, while taxis and minibuses can be found at the station front. Holmes Chapel train station offers essential amenities to make your travel experience smooth and efficient. For those looking to manage their ticket arrangements, the station provides a ticket office with specific opening times: Monday to Friday from 06:35 to 13:05, and on Saturdays from 07:35 to 13:55. While the ticket office is closed on Sundays, ticket machines are available to purchase and collect tickets at any time, and these are accessible for those with disabilities. The station supports smartcards, though it lacks smartcard validators on-site.
Passenger support is high on the station's list of priorities, with staff help available during set hours and customer help points installed across the site. If you're hoping for a more detailed exploration of accessibility across the platforms, step-free access is a highlight, enabling convenient movement across parts of the station. Unfortunately, disabled parking spaces are not provided, and there's no luggage storage or CCTV, so plan accordingly.
Beyond the platform, Holmes Chapel is well-linked with alternative modes of transport. If rail replacements are necessary, they conveniently pick up and drop off directly at the station car park, which boasts 31 parking spaces. For taxi services, information can be accessed through Cab4You service. Although there isn't a dedicated bicycle hire service, local buses offer a solid alternative, reachable through Busline at 0871 200 2233.
